Do you have any tips for my flight to Whitstable?
We've got the lowdown on how to make your flight as stress-free as possible. Follow our insider tips and you'll be breezing through airport security and discovering Whitstable in no time flat. What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• A plane trip can be easy if you bring the right gear. Firstly, you'll want some basic toiletry items, such as lip balm and hand cream, a clean set of clothes and something to read. Next, make room in your carry-on bag for your laptop, a charger, any vital medications and maybe a neck pillow too. Last, but definitely not least, be sure to bring your passport, travel papers and your bank cards.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of banned items can differ between air carriers, the general rule of thumb is avoid carrying anything sharp, flammable or explosive. This includes box cutters, razor blades, aerosol cans and bleaching agents. Sporting equipment like hockey sticks, and items that could harm passengers, such as firearms and swords, won't be allowed on board either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Choose comfort over style. Prepare for changes in cabin temperature by layering up, and pick flat, enclosed footwear like sneakers.
  • De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by lengthy periods of inactivity, can be a risk on long-haul flights. Walk around the cabin and give your legs a stretch or do some simple exercises in your seat to improve your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Whitstable?
The trick is to be prepared before you get to airport security. That way, you'll be stepping onto that plane to Whitstable in next to no time. Follow these tips and get your trip off to a great start:

  • Security personnel first need to establish that you have a valid ID and boarding pass before you can proceed any further. Keep them close by.
  • The X-ray machine is up next. Remove anything on you that is likely to set off the alarm. This includes things like headphones or earphones, as well as your coat or jacket. They'll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
  • For just a few minutes, you'll have to unplug from the digital world. Your laptop, phone and any other electronic gadgets will also need to go through the scanner.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as perfume or hairspray, that you want to bring on board must be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res). Also, they all must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-close bag.
  • Lightweight sneakers are a practical footwear choice as you're less likely to be required to remove them when passing through security. Boots and heavier-style shoes are usually subjected to extra screening.
  • Airlines will not allow any sharp objects in the cabin. If you must bring these kinds of items, pack them safely in your checked baggage.
